Sumiyoshihommachi 3-chōme is a neighborhood in Kobe-shi Higashinada-ku, Japan, with 33 everyday amenities within walking distance. Nearest station: Mikage (11 min walk). Rent for one or two people runs ¥56K–¥120K. On sonar you can check whether it fits your commute and budget.

Terrain (slopes & elevation)

45m
Hilly
FlatSteep

Notable elevation change, about 16 m. The walk from the station has real ups and downs, so check the route itself when you view a place.
